The ingredients needed to make Homemade Tempeh Goleng (Indonesian):
  1. Take 6 pieces Tempeh
  2. Take 1 tbsp White flour
  3. Get 2 tbsp A. Canned Tomatoes (or ketchup)
  4. Take 1/2 tsp A. Chili Sauce (or doubanjiang)
  5. Prepare 1 Frying oil

You can still make your own tempeh at home though. This traditional Indonesian dish is made by fermenting cooked soybeans, which are then pressed into a firm, dense cake. The next part of this homemade tempeh recipe is to cook the soybeans - ion other words, inoculating them. To do this, put them in a large pot and add enough water to cover them.

Steps to make Homemade Tempeh Goleng (Indonesian):
  1. Cut the tempeh into 1cm thick pieces and coat with flour. Heat a large amount of oil in a frying pan and deep-fry the tempeh.
  2. Combine the A. ingredients to make the sauce.
  3. It's done.

The Tempeh Starter Making tempeh is a process of controlled fermentation. The beans are inoculated with a starter culture that contains Rhizopus mold spores (either Rhizopus oligosporus or Rhizopus oryzae), and then fermented at a warm temperature. As the mycelium grows, it binds the beans into a dense, white cake.
